A modern, well presented two bedroom mid terrace house, which has been extended to provide spacious living accommodation, tucked away on the outskirts of the popular village of Kemsing with the benefit of a garage and off road parking.Description
This well presented mid terrace house is situated in a cul de sac location on the outskirts of the popular village of Kemsing. To the ground floor, a covered entrance porch leads into the hallway with staircase rising to first floor and a door through to a spacious open plan living room. This room has a deep understairs storage cupboard and leads through to the dining room. This room has a glazed roof and sliding patio doors to rear leading out to the garden. The kitchen comprises work surfaces with a range of base and wall units incorporating a one and a half bowl stainless steel sink. Integrated appliances include a built in oven with four ring gas hob and stainless steel extractor hood above. There is a stainless steel splash back, wall mounted boiler and space for a washing machine and fridge/freezer.
To the first floor, off the landing, there are two double bedrooms. Bedroom one is to the rear and has a range of fitted mirror fronted wardrobes to one wall whilst the second bedroom is to the front and has a built in storage cupboard. The bathroom has suite comprising tiled panelled bath with wall mounted shower above and folding glass shower screen, low level WC, wash hand basin with vanity cupboard beneath and chrome ladder style heated towel rail.
Externally, the property benefits from an enclosed rear garden with decked entertaining area and additional sun decking with the majority of the garden laid to lawn with timber storage shed. To the front is a garage and off road parking. Viewing is highly recommended to full appreciate the accommodation on offer.
